**Q: Did the GraphQL N+1 fix ship?**

Yes. The Bramblehook resolver now batches author lookups through a dataloader, cutting query counts roughly 40x on the feed endpoint. One caveat for the sync: the cache-warming job needs its sealed config re-opened after each deploy. Unlock it with the recovery passphrase below.

recovery phrase for fajeg-kawep: druix-gorius-briax-ulaeth-fraox-lammir-pelox-jormir-pelwyn-julir

# Service Accounts: String Extraction

The `extract-i18n` script pulls translatable strings from all Bramblewick repos and pushes them to the Glossa service. It runs under the `i18n-extractor` service account. Do not run it under your personal account; Glossa rate-limits individual users aggressively. The account has write access to the staging catalog only. Set the token in your shell before invoking the script. The current staging token is below.

API key for kahap-kafog: zpat15_6qzxZ7YR8aDwjmp

# Heads up, release crew: these knobs control the Chalkline solver's
# search budget for Ostermere Academy-sized timetables. We retuned them
# after the term-three scheduling crunch — the old beam width caused
# timeouts on schools with split campuses. Don't bump anything here
# without rerunning the benchmark suite in tools/bench; a "small" change
# can double solve time. The current production values are as follows.

constants for yaduf-fahag:
BUDGETS = {
    "kelix": 528,
    "briwyn": 734,
}

## Tuning

The receipt mailer (Almsgate) batches donation receipts and sends through the Thornquay relay. On-call: if the queue backs up, resist the urge to crank batch size — the relay rate-limits per connection, and bigger batches just mean bigger retries. Scale worker count first, then shorten the flush interval. Dedupe window must stay longer than the retry horizon or donors get duplicate receipts, which generates tickets. All knobs live in one place and are read at worker start. Current production values follow.

tuning table, kajop-yafof:
QUOTAS = {
    "wenath": 10,
    "ulaael": 5,
}